Description:

AGV service robot casters
Aluminum Core + CPU
Wheel size:Ø38mm,Ø50mm,Ø65mm,Ø75mm
Ball Bearing
Hardness: 82 Shore A
Work Temperature: -20~70℃
Rolling smooth,Low noise,Durable

What Are AGV Service Robot Casters?

AGV casters are wheels specifically engineered for autonomous robots that perform service tasks such as delivery, transportation, or cleaning. Unlike standard industrial wheels, AGV casters are designed to support continuous operation, directional accuracy, and minimal resistance during travel.

These casters typically consist of:

  • A high-quality tread (often TPU, PU, or rubber) for excellent grip and floor protection.

  • A strong core made of materials like aluminum or reinforced nylon.

  • Precision ball bearings or double ball bearings for smooth, quiet rotation.

  • Shock-absorbing features for delicate electronic or medical environments.

Key Features of High-Performance AGV Casters

  1. Low Rolling Resistance
    Service robots need to operate efficiently with minimal energy consumption. Low-resistance wheels reduce battery drain and increase robot range.

  2. Noise Reduction
    In indoor environments like hospitals or offices, noise is a major concern. Quiet-running casters made from TPE or soft polyurethane are ideal for reducing operational noise.

  3. High Load Capacity
    Whether transporting medical equipment or food trays, AGV service robots must support a wide range of loads. Casters are available in various sizes and materials to handle weights from 50kg to 500kg or more per wheel.

  4. 360-Degree Mobility
    Swivel casters enable omnidirectional movement, which is essential for navigating tight spaces and corners.

  5. Floor Protection
    Non-marking treads are essential for maintaining clean floors in sensitive environments like hospitals, labs, and hotels.

Choosing the Right AGV Caster

When selecting casters for AGV robots, consider the following:

  • Surface condition: Smooth vs. uneven floors.

  • Speed requirements: Fast-moving AGVs need casters that can handle high-speed rotations.

  • Load weight: Make sure the caster is rated for the maximum expected load.

  • Shock absorption: For robots carrying sensitive items.

  • Mounting type: Plate mount or stem mount depending on robot chassis design.
